Transaction 77f86eae972c49dbc5bd38c60c458ca884f1a93c8aeeca3e56d0e933da687925

1 Input
2 Outputs
  • 77f86eae972c49dbc5bd38c60c458ca884f1a93c8aeeca3e56d0e933da687925:0
  • value  16180829
    address  12tFGsbeaUUE2UVKHmKHTMjL6DsKdRHTen
  • 77f86eae972c49dbc5bd38c60c458ca884f1a93c8aeeca3e56d0e933da687925:1
  • value  20000000
    address  1612HUhq1NDnWKVaJdXntY4WnkLELmAUYc